iScope - A masterpiece in microscopy, The iScope is available in various configurations suitable for Life and Biomedical Sciences, high schools, universities but also for routine medical applications Besides the brightfield contrast method, configurations for phase contrast, cardioid mirror darkfield, basic polarization and several epi- illumination sources for fluorescence applications can be used. iScope models with multi-heads are also available for teaching purposes

SPECIFICATIONS



EYEPIECE(S)

• Extended Wide Field EWF plan 10x eyepieces with 20 mm field of view and adjustable diopter on the left eyepiece for finity corrected systems (Ø 23.2 mm tube)
• Extended Wide Field HWF plan 10x eyepieces with 22 mm field of view and adjustable diopter on both eyepieces for infinity corrected IOS plan and plan phase systems and adjustable diopter on the left tube for EPLi systems (Ø 30 mm tube)

HEADS

• Binocular and trinocular Siedentopf type heads with 30° inclined tubes
• Interpupillary distance from 48 to 76 mm. ± 5 diopter adjustment(s)
• A unique rotating system allows the ergonomic positioning of both tubes in a high (431 mm) and in a low position (397 mm)
• The trinocular head comes with a Ø 23.2 mm photo port

ERGONOMICAL TILTING HEAD

• Optional ergonomic 5 to 35° tilting head
• Interpupillary distance 48-75 mm
• Optional photo attachment with standard Ø 23.2 mm tube (only infinity corrected models) (To order an iScope with tilting head use reference IS.1158-xxx. For example to order an IS.1152-PLi model with ergonomical tilting head order IS.1158-PLi)

MULTIHEAD SYSTEM

• The iScope® can be extended with a unique multihead system for in total 2, 3 or 5 heads allowing simultaneous observation of specimens
• The central attachment is equipped with a joystick to move a green and red laser pointer across the entire field of views of all heads.
• Configurations with one, two or four additional viewing binocular heads, 30° inclined tubes and plan 4x, 10x, S40, S100x oil immersion infinity corrected IOS objectives
• The trinocular head is supplied with extended wide field EWF 10x/22 mm eyepieces
• Each extra binocular head is supplied with extended wide field plan EWF 10x/22 mm eyepieces

FACE-TO-FACE DUAL HEAD SYSTEM

• The iScope models can now also be equipped with a face-to-face trinocular head for 2 users allowing simultaneous observation
• Supplied with 30° inclined tubes and Plan or E-plan 4x, 10x, S40, S100x oil immersion infinity corrected IOS objectives
• The central attachment is equipped with a joystick to move a green and red laser pointer across the entire field of views of the 2 heads
• The trinocular head is supplied with extended wide field EWF 10x/22 mm eyepieces
• The second binocular head is supplied with extended wide field EWF 10x/20 mm eyepieces

NOSEPIECE

• Revolving quintuple reversed nosepiece for max. 5 objectives

STAGES

• The iScope® can be equipped with three types of stages:
- 140 x 160 mm stage equipped with integrated 79 x 52 mm X-Y mechanical stage
- 216 x 150 mm rackless stage equipped with double slide holder and integrated 79 x 52 mm X-Y mechanical stage.
The iScope® rackless stage has no protruding parts, enables more smooth movements and is safer
- 220 x 157 mm ceramic stage with integrated 75 x 50 mm X-Y mechanical stage protects with a very tough ceramic surface against marks and scratches.
The surface also ensures stray light not to be reflected from the stage into the objective
• The iScope® can be supplied with a heating stage which can be set up to 50° Celsius by a PID temperature controller
• Only available with new purchased microscopes

FOCUSING

• Coaxial coarse and fine adjustments, 200 graduations, 1 μm per graduation, 200 μm per rotation, total travel approximately 24 mm
• Supplied with an adjustable rack stop to prevent damage to sample and objectives
• The coarse adjustments are equipped with friction control

ILLUMINATION

• 3 W adjustable Köhler NeoLED™ diascopic illumination with internal 100-240 V power supply
• The innovative NeoLED™ design offer larger apertures, allowing the optical system of the iScope® microscope to produce images
at higher resolutions, very close to the theoretical diffraction limit of the optics
• Other benefits of the NeoLED™ is the low energy consumption, no heating and a long operating lifetime
• The Köhler illumination on models with IOS plan and plan phase infinity corrected system provides high contrast and
a maximum achievable resolving power of the optics
• Also available for other models as option

ICARE SENSOR

• The unique iCare Sensor is developed to avoid unnecessary loss of energy
• The illumination of the microscope automatically switches off shortly after microscopists step away from their position
